How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Northeast Seattle?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Northeast Seattle Studio Apartments | $1,489 | $750 | $7,876 |
Northeast Seattle 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,254 | $675 | $6,058 |
Northeast Seattle 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,489 | $1,099 | $7,327 |
Northeast Seattle 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,305 | $1,099 | $10,000+ |
Northeast Seattle 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,654 | $1,099 | $4,000 |
Northeast Seattle 5 Bedroom Apartments | $1,550 | $1,230 | $1,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Low Income Northeast Seattle Apartments
What is the Cheapest Low Income apartment in Northeast Seattle?
Currently the most affordable Low Income Apartment in Northeast Seattle is at Mercy Magnuson Place (Income Restricted) listed at $1,546.
How much is the average rent for a Low Income Northeast Seattle Apartment?
The average rent for a Low Income Apartment in Northeast Seattle is $1,757.
What is the largest Low Income Northeast Seattle Apartment for rent?
Today's Low Income apartment with the most square footage in Northeast Seattle is a 1,181 square feet unit starting from $1,546 at Mercy Magnuson Place (Income Restricted).
What is the average size for Northeast Seattle Low Income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Low Income rental in Northeast Seattle is currently at 490 sq ft.
